Draper's Acoustic and Vibration Technologies group is seeking a Principal Acoustic System Architect to lead the development of novel transducer technology, from initial concept through design and delivery. You will directly contribute to and/or oversee a diverse set of tasks including mechanical design, transducer modeling and control, system architecture, materials research and development, laboratory test and experimentation, and fielding of deliverable systems. You will also lead the shaping and capture of new programs through the development of customer relationships, proposals, and whitepapers. This is a technical leadership role that will ultimately deliver novel, high-performance technology to national security customers. The ideal candidate has a technology background in the architecture and mechanical design of maritime acoustic sensor systems, with skills that include: • acoustic materials and devices • static and dynamic modeling of acoustic transducers • finite element analysis • passive and/or active noise and vibration control • acoustic system design and simulation • acoustic sensor arrays • general mechanical design and modeling • design for manufacturing • laboratory test and measurement • rapid prototyping (machine shop, 3D printing, etc.) Candidates should be familiar with the following software applications and hardware instruments: • Ansys, COMSOL, MATLAB, Simulink, and other modeling tools • Solidworks and/or other CAD software • Audio Precision, National Instruments, or Liquid Instruments measurement systems
